Hi guy's



For all the owner's of car's build in the Cleveland Plant (Stamped Cl, Cle or even Clev) There was / is a nice article by Steve Plucker back in Sept /Oct 2006 of the Model A New's. It start's on Page 24


My Coupe is stamped Clev & for year's I never knew what that stood for...It was nice to see a picture & story of where my A was built... Thanks Steve for the great article.
